APP開發(fā)公司淺析產(chǎn)品的研發(fā)流程,大型互聯(lián)網(wǎng)公司都有一套成熟的研發(fā)流程,用來管理內(nèi)部眾多產(chǎn)品的研發(fā);小型互聯(lián)網(wǎng)公司通常也參照大公司的做法,來搭建自己的研發(fā)流程。不同公司之間在主要流程上都差異不大,只是在一些具體的細節(jié)上會根據(jù)各自公司業(yè)務(wù)的需求,做—些調(diào)整?;ヂ?lián)網(wǎng)產(chǎn)品的研發(fā)流程一般是這樣的。
1.需求來了:產(chǎn)品經(jīng)理負責需求的策劃和整理,輸出PRD,明確設(shè)計需求、開發(fā)需求、其他資源需求。需求也會來自于運營人員,例如運營要做活動,活動頁面需要有抽獎功能,在APP內(nèi)購買還要有返現(xiàn)功能,等等。這些都是運營工作的需求。開發(fā)人員及設(shè)計師的人員有限,數(shù)量眾多的需求需要確定優(yōu)先級,然后根據(jù)優(yōu)先級和工作量來安排開發(fā)的先后順序。優(yōu)先級一般由整個項目的項目經(jīng)理或者產(chǎn)品經(jīng)理來確定。
2.需求要評審:產(chǎn)品經(jīng)理策劃的方案并不一定合理,即便合理也不一定容易實現(xiàn),即便能夠?qū)崿F(xiàn)也不一定有足夠的資源支持(成本太高)。因此方案需要和開發(fā)、設(shè)計、測試、運維人員進行評審,評審過程中會對需求不合理、當前團隊難以實施的地方進行調(diào)整,然后進行下一輪評審,直到大家覺得都可以為止。有些團隊沒有正式的評審環(huán)節(jié),有些小型團隊可能不進行評審,直接使用產(chǎn)品經(jīng)理輸出的方案。
3.開始設(shè)計:設(shè)計師根據(jù)產(chǎn)品策劃的方案給出設(shè)計稿。一般設(shè)計師會根據(jù)產(chǎn)品經(jīng)理的要求給出多個設(shè)計方案或者在設(shè)計過程進行階段性驗證和確認,保證設(shè)計的頁面和交互與產(chǎn)品經(jīng)理的需求是一致的。
4.開發(fā)寫代碼:開發(fā)人員根據(jù)產(chǎn)品的需求和設(shè)計師提供的設(shè)計材料編寫代碼,把產(chǎn)品開發(fā)出來。
5.測試把關(guān):產(chǎn)品開發(fā)完成后需要負責測試的人員來測試產(chǎn)品會不會有問題,如果有問題就需要進行調(diào)整。大型產(chǎn)品擁有大量的用戶,產(chǎn)品的一個小缺陷都會給大量用戶造成困擾,因此大型互聯(lián)網(wǎng)公司會有嚴謹?shù)臏y試與發(fā)布流程,以免產(chǎn)品的小缺陷造成大面積的體驗損傷。深圳APP開發(fā)公司本文關(guān)于“APP開發(fā)公司淺析產(chǎn)品的研發(fā)流程”的知識就介紹分享到這里,謝謝關(guān)注,博納網(wǎng)絡(luò)編輯整理。